I quit coloring my hair about 3-4 years ago and, after a big trim this past Dec. 31, now have nothing but my own, unadorned color. Which is about 50% or more gray.

I realized awhile ago that the ends were much yellower than the hair at the scalp. I tried (and still love) Pantene's Silver Expressions line, which did a marvelous job brightening up the root area, but it was still obvious when putting my hair in a bun that the ends were definitely dingier.

Recently I've concluded that the routine I've been using for the past 6 years isn't quite working anymore. It's pretty much the basic stuff; shampoo scalp only while letting the suds clean the length by just flowing down, and then condition only from the ears down to avoid the scalp.

I tried an experiment; I (gasp) lathered the entire length and let it go without conditioner for a few washings. Lo and behold, the yellowness almost went away completely. It struck me that the yellowing happens pretty much where I condition, ie from ears down.

I tried conditioning the ends and rinsing really, really well but that did nothing to tame the ends. Anyone have any suggestions for what I can use that will control the frizzies without yellowing my hair?

How about one of the blue/violet conditioners? Aveda makes Blue Malva and Sallys carries one that's called something like Shiny Silver. Blonde use them to combat brassiness.
